Step 1: Assessment

Our team will arrive at your property within 1 hour of your call and assess the damage. We’ll identify the source of the water, the extent of the damage, and develop a plan to extract the water and dry your property. This is critical, as it finds out the course of action for the rest of the process.

Step 2: Water Extraction

We’ll use specialized equipment to extract the water from your property. This can include wet vacuums, pumps, and other machinery designed to remove water quickly and efficiently. Our team will work to extract as much water as possible, reducing the risk of further damage.

Step 3: Drying

Once the water has been extracted, our team will use specialized equipment to dry your property. This can include air movers, dehumidifiers, and other machinery designed to remove moisture from the air and surfaces. Our team will work to dry your property as quickly and efficiently as possible.

Step 4: Cleanup and Repair

Once your property is dry, our team will begin the process of cleanup and repair. This can include removing damaged materials, repairing or replacing damaged items, and restoring your property to its pre-damage condition.

Emergency Water Extraction v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Water damage is limited to a small area (less than 100 square feet) Yes No DIY can be effective for small areas, but be sure to follow safety protocols and take necessary precautions.
Water damage is extensive (over 100 square feet) No Yes Extensive water damage needs specialized equipment and expertise to dry and repair safely.
Water damage is accompanied by mold growth No Yes Mold growth needs specialized equipment and expertise to remove safely and prevent further growth.
Water damage is due to a burst pipe or appliance malfunction Yes No DIY can be effective for simple repairs, but be sure to follow safety protocols and take necessary precautions.
Water damage is due to a natural disaster (flood, storm, etc.) No Yes Natural disasters need specialized equipment and expertise to dry and repair safely and efficiently.
Water damage is accompanied by electrical or gas hazards No Yes Electrical or gas hazards need specialized equipment and expertise to remove safely and prevent further hazards.

Emergency Water Extraction Cost in Fort Washington, MD

The cost of Emergency Water Extraction in Fort Washington, MD can vary greatly dep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ide a free estimate for your specific situation, and our prices start at $1,000 for small areas. But, prices can range up to $10,000 or more for extensive damage.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 Severity of damage, size of affected area, and local conditions.
Drying $1,000 – $5,000 Severity of damage, size of affected area, and local conditions.
Cleanup and Repair $2,000 – $10,000 Severity of damage, size of affected area, and local conditions.
Mold Remediation $1,000 – $5,000 Severity of mold growth, size of affected area, and local conditions.
Electrical or Gas Repair $500 – $2,500 Severity of damage, size of affected area, and local conditions.
Permits and Inspections $100 – $500 Severity of damage, size of affected area, and local conditions.
